What is Blockchain? Exploring the Technology That’s Changing the World

Blockchain is a technology developed to store data securely, transparently, and in a decentralized manner—without a central authority. This means the data recorded in a blockchain cannot be easily altered, thereby creating a reliable system for all parties involved.

Definition of Blockchain



  1. Block Each set of data is stored in a “block,” which holds transaction details or any other relevant information.

  2. Chain These blocks are linked together like a chain, recording a unique “hash” for each block. If any data is altered retroactively, the system will detect the changes immediately.


Key Advantages of Blockchain



  1. High Security: Data is distributed across a network (nodes), making it extremely difficult to falsify information.

  2. Transparency: All data is recorded and can be traced back, ensuring trust.

  3. Reduced Cost and Time: The absence of an intermediary in transactions cuts down steps and expenses.

  4. Scalability: Being decentralized, the system can be scaled to accommodate growing demands.


Applications of Blockchain



  1. copyright: Digital currenc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um rely on blockchain technology for secure transactions.

  2. Supply Chain: Records every step of a product’s journey—from the manufacturer to the end consumer—enhancing transparency and preventing counterfeits.

  3. Smart Contracts: Automated contracts that execute when predefined conditions are met, saving time and reducing human errors.

  4. Healthcare: Stores patient data securely and allows relevant agencies to access and analyze information conveniently.
